    What to Consider

    When buying a pair of fleece leggings, first determine whether they’re really made of fleece — words like “fleece-lined,” “brushed pile,” or “brushed interior” get you on the right track. Fleece is a fabric that has a pile surface — a layer of cut fibers — on both sides, meaning it can trap warm air between the threads while still retaining a comfy and non-restrictive feel. It’s also good to know that while they're somewhat heat-trapping, other winter-advertised tights and leggings aren’t really made of fleece. Some are simply made with a thicker fabric, and others are actually thermals, which use a blend of wool, nylon, and cotton to have more of a compression effect.

    Also, consider how moisture-wicking you need your leggings to be. While fleece is great at keeping you nice and toasty under skirts or dresses (or even under ski pants) and does have an impermeable layer, not all fleece is water-resistant. Wearing it in sleety conditions or even during a sweaty indoor workout won’t be the most comfortable, unless the legging instructions specify that it's sweat-wicking. For non-workouts — just like your trusty jacket or favorite throw — fleece is best for lounging, layering, or light-to-moderate outdoor movement.
